Level Two Animal Communication Course Online

Level Two is the second of the THREE online animal communication courses that make up the Apprenticeship & Diploma Course – animal communication certified training course in its entirety.

At this stage you are asked to join our regular Animal Communication Practice Class.

Primarily, at Level Two of the Animal Communication Apprenticeship Course, the focus is on practicing the art of receiving the thoughts of an animal.

Because at this stage you will be putting all the pieces together that you have learned, you will now be able to hold a thought conversation with an animal.

As a result, and perhaps most excitingly, you will be receiving information about the animal that you could not possibly have known in any other way. This is when it starts to get exciting!

Additionally, at this stage of the Apprenticeship, we dive into the ethics of animal communication in practice: how to work ethically with the animal’s human guardian and think about what animal communication can do and what it cannot.

Meanwhile your practice in nature spirituality continues.

    DETAILS:

    You will be supported throughout all 3 Levels of the Animal Communication Apprenticeship.

    The Apprenticeship in its totality (L1, L2, L3) comprises 8 modules in total, 3 x private tutorials with me and 20 + webinars at Level One & Two plus 6 x Group Tutorials in person with me at Level Three

    It is designed over a 60 week period but you can go at your own pace.

    Periods of pauses and consolidation are perfectly acceptable!

    MENTORSHIP:

    Once you have passed the first 5 x case histories (see below), you will be able to join our Animal Communication Café, free to those who are Hub Members. The café offers mentorship and peer-support for those beginning to work with practice clients.

    HOW TO APPLY:

    Once you have been awarded the Certificate of Completion for Level One, you will be asked to apply for Level Two.

    Once you have gained the Certificate of Completion for Level Two, you will be asked to apply for Level Three.

    COURSEWORK:

    If you choose the Certified Diploma Course Pathway, you will be asked to keep a written record of your journal notes for me to see at Level One, Two & Three in the form of workbooks which will be provided.

    You will also be asked to complete 8 case histories. You can begin your case histories part way through Level Two when you feel ready. The first 5 case histories are written and the remaining 3 case histories are completed at Level Three. You will be asked to provide video-recordings of the 3 Level Three case histories.

    Additionally, there are two written assignments to complete.

    NB: if you find written work a challenge, voice recordings are acceptable too. Please remember: animals do not need you to be academic. This is not an academic course.
